#499657 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#499657 is composed of 28.6% red, 58.8%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 42%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 130.9 degrees, a saturation of 34.5% and a lightness of 43.7%. #499657 color hex could be obtained by blending #92ffae with #002d00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#499657

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020503 is the darkest color, while #f7fbf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#499657

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6b746d is the less saturated color, while #04db2b is the most saturated one.
